Time Tracking


According to Cleverism, time management is essential for entrepreneurs. Some of the top time management apps for entrepreneurs include TimeBloc, Toggl Track, and Focus Keeper. These allow you to work on-the-go, keep track of project time investment, and help ensure you don’t get behind schedule. This is critical to providing high quality customer care, as well as to efficiently multitasking. 

Collaboration

 

When you’re working with your team, your clients, freelancers, or independent contractors, project management and collaboration tools and programs are an absolute necessity. Being able to co-work efficiently ensures everyone is on the same page, work is not duplicative, and nothing gets overlooked. Top apps for collaboration include Wildix Collaboration, Microsoft Teams, and Trello.

Financial Tracking

 

Solid record-keeping is essential in a small business, and coordinating accounting functions on an app can streamline operations and ensure you aren’t overlooking critical financial issues. Top apps include Mint, Digit, and Workday. Good financial record keeping can help you stay on budget, and help you get organized when it’s time to file your taxes.

 

Payment Apps

 

People use all sorts of tools for making payments these days, whether they’re splitting the check at a business lunch, paying for an order, or making a bank transfer. The bottom line is, the easier it is to send and request money, the faster you can make transactions happen. Apps like Zelle, PayPal, and Venmo are easy to use, and allow for instant money transfers, whether you’re sending or receiving.

Password Management

 

According to SCORE, password management apps like 1Password, Keeper, and Dashlane can help you stay on top of logins, usernames, and passwords for all of your other apps. Not only do the top systems keep your information secure, but you won’t have to try repeated logins every time you need to open a program.
